Wallkill Man Hired Hitman to Kill His Neighbor While Mending Fence

WALLKILL, NY – The Orange County District Attorney’s office has brought forward charges against Enoch Lowe, a 25-year-old Wallkill resident.

On Monday, Lowe was arraigned on an indictment for Murder in the First Degree, among other charges, for allegedly orchestrating the killing of his neighbor.

Prosecutors allege Lowe hired Damante T. Stansberry, 24, to commit the murder on October 30, 2022.

Stansberry, who has pled guilty to Murder in the Second Degree, allegedly carried out the stabbing while the victim was repairing a fence in his backyard.

Lowe, accused of acting as a lookout and coordinating the attack via text messages, was arrested on October 10. The Town of Wallkill Police Department, with assistance from multiple law enforcement agencies, led the investigation. The case against Lowe continues with his next court appearance scheduled for December 1.
